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de 3 Dormitorios en el código postal 33183

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de 3 Dormitorios en 33183?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ento de 3 Dormitorios en 33183 es $2,897.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de 3 Dormitorios más grande disponible en 33183 ?

A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en 33183 es una unidad de 1,413 pies cuadrados a partir de $1,500 en Camellia Trace.
